Intra-workout supplementation refers to nutrients consumed during exercise — typically a combination of amino acids, electrolytes, fast-digesting carbohydrates and performance compounds. The evidence for intra-workout supplementation is session-length and intensity dependent: for sessions under 60 minutes at moderate intensity, most people do not benefit meaningfully from intra-workout nutrition beyond water. For sessions over 90 minutes, high-intensity training, multiple daily sessions or fasted training, specific intra-workout nutrition has genuine evidence-based value.
Who Actually Needs Intra-Workout Supplements?
Honest first: most recreational gym-goers doing 45–60 minute sessions do not need intra-workout supplements. The evidence threshold is:
- Sessions over 75–90 minutes — glycogen depletion and muscle breakdown become meaningful factors
- High-intensity training — CrossFit, circuit training, competitive sports where session intensity is sustained at 70–85% max heart rate
- Fasted training — if training in a fasted state (morning, Ramadan), BCAAs or EAAs during training prevent muscle catabolism
- Multiple daily sessions — athletes training twice daily need to support recovery during the inter-session window
- Endurance athletes — cyclists, runners, triathletes where glycogen management is critical to performance
The Key Intra-Workout Ingredients and Their Evidence
Essential Amino Acids (EAAs) — strongest evidence for muscle preservation
EAAs (the nine essential amino acids your body cannot synthesise) provided during training maintain muscle protein synthesis signalling during exercise and reduce net muscle protein breakdown. The critical amino acid is leucine — it activates the mTOR pathway that triggers muscle building. A 2017 meta-analysis confirmed EAA supplementation during or after training significantly reduces muscle soreness and markers of muscle damage. Dose: 6–10g EAAs including 2–3g leucine.
BCAAs — useful for fasted training specifically
BCAAs (leucine, isoleucine, valine — three of the nine EAAs) prevent muscle catabolism during fasted training and reduce perceived exertion in endurance exercise. If consuming adequate total protein from whole foods before and after training, additional BCAAs during training provide modest incremental benefit. For fasted training where pre-workout protein is absent, BCAAs are more valuable. Dose: 5–10g BCAAs at a 2:1:1 leucine:isoleucine:valine ratio.
Electrolytes — essential for long or hot sessions
Sweat contains sodium, potassium, chloride and magnesium. For sessions over 60 minutes or any exercise in heat, replacing electrolytes alongside water is important for maintaining performance, hydration status and preventing cramps. Plain water during long sessions can dilute blood sodium (hyponatraemia). Dose: 300–500mg sodium, 100–200mg potassium, 30–50mg magnesium per hour of exercise in heat.
Carbohydrates — for endurance or very high-volume training
For sessions over 90 minutes at sustained intensity, fast-digesting carbohydrates (maltodextrin, glucose) maintain blood glucose and spare muscle glycogen. Recommended at 30–60g carbohydrate per hour for sustained endurance events. Not necessary for strength training sessions under 90 minutes where glycogen stores are adequate.
Citrulline — for pump and performance
Citrulline malate (6–8g pre- or intra-workout) is converted to arginine and then nitric oxide — producing vasodilation (“the pump”) and reducing perceived exertion. Multiple RCTs confirm performance improvements. Most effective when taken 30–60 minutes before training, though intra-workout use is also common.
What to Avoid in Intra-Workout Products
- High caffeine doses intra-workout — caffeine works best pre-workout. Additional caffeine during training can elevate heart rate uncomfortably and worsen dehydration
- Creatine intra-workout — timing is irrelevant for creatine; take consistently daily at any convenient time
- Proprietary blends — without individual dose disclosure, you cannot assess whether active ingredients are at effective doses

A Simple Evidence-Based Intra-Workout Protocol
For sessions over 75 minutes:
- 6–10g EAAs or 5–8g BCAAs in 500ml water
- Electrolytes (sodium, potassium, chloride) if exercising in heat or sweating heavily
- Optionally: 30g fast-digesting carbohydrate if session exceeds 90 minutes at sustained intensity
